Chemical industry catalysts: Lanthanum Chloride is a key raw material for preparing petroleum cracking (FCC) catalysts, which can effectively enhance the efficiency of converting heavy crude oil into high-octane gasoline and diesel. It can also serve as a mild Lewis acid catalyst and be used in organic synthesis reactions, such as catalyzing aldehydes to form acetaldehydes.
Phosphorus remover for ponds: Lanthanum Chloride can be used in water treatment. By effectively precipitating phosphates, it helps solve the problem of water eutrophication. It performs exceptionally well in removing anionic pollutants.
Batteries and energy materials: As a raw material for hydrogen storage battery materials, Lanthanum Chloride has significant applications in the energy field. It is also a precursor for preparing metallic lanthanum and other lanthanide functional materials.
Chemical synthesis intermediates: Lanthanum Chloride is an important precursor for synthesizing other lanthanide compounds (such as metallic lanthanum and lanthanide oxides), and plays a crucial role in the extraction of rare earth metals and the preparation of functional materials.
